Responsibilities:
- Essential Duties and Responsibilities
- Learns and gains skills involving the maintenance of equipment and servicing work in the plant.
- Operates treatment facilities to control flow and processing of water/wastewater sludge and effluent.
- Operates valves and gates either manually or by remote control; starts and stops pumps engines and generators to control and adjust flow and treatment processes.
- Monitors gauges meters and control panels Observes and reports abnormalities to supervisor Maintains shift log and records meter and gauge readings.
- Collects samples and performs routine laboratory tests and analyses Performs routine maintenance functions and custodial duties Understands and carries out oral and written directions
- Establishes and maintains cooperative relationships with those contacted during the course of work Performs other duties as required
